When selecting a mini fridge thermostat, understanding the types available is essential. There are primarily two kinds: mechanical thermostats and electronic thermostats. Mechanical thermostats tend to be less expensive and easier to operate. They use a simple dial to adjust the temperature. However, they may lack precision, which can lead to temperature fluctuations. According to a 2022 industry report, nearly 35% of users experienced issues with mechanical thermostats maintaining consistent temperatures.
On the other hand, electronic thermostats provide more accurate temperature control. They employ digital displays and sensors. These thermostats adjust automatically, improving energy efficiency. A 2023 study highlighted that mini fridges equipped with electronic thermostats saved an average of 15% more energy compared to their mechanical counterparts. This may justify their higher initial cost.
Choosing the right thermostat depends on your specific needs. If cost is a priority, mechanical options may suffice. However, for long-term reliability and efficiency, electronic models stand out. When installing and calibrating a mini fridge thermostat, attention to detail is essential. Positioning the thermostat properly can greatly influence its performance. Ensure that it is not obstructed by shelves or food items, as this could result in inaccurate temperature readings. Ideally, place it in the middle section of the fridge for optimal airflow and temperature regulation.
Calibrating your thermostat is an important step that many overlook. You may find that the settings do not match the internal temperature as expected. Use a reliable thermometer to check the actual temperature inside the fridge. If adjustments are needed, refer to your thermostat’s manual for guidance. However, be prepared for some trial and error. It may take multiple attempts to achieve the perfect balance.
Once you've made adjustments, wait a few hours before checking again. This waiting period helps the thermostat stabilize and provides a more accurate reading. Not every fridge will respond the same way, so it's crucial to be patient. If you find that your fridge is still not maintaining the desired temperature, consider reevaluating the placement of the thermostat or even the door seals, which can also impact performance.
Mini fridges are practical appliances, but their thermostats can often cause frustration. Many users report issues such as inconsistent temperatures and abrupt cycling. A study found that nearly 30% of mini fridge owners encounter thermostat problems in the first year. Inconsistent cooling can lead to food spoilage, impacting health and safety.
Troubleshooting begins with checking the thermostat settings. Users frequently overlook the fact that a simple adjustment may restore temperature regulation. Sensors can malfunction due to dust buildup or misplacement within the unit, leading to inaccurate readings. Industry experts suggest cleaning the coils at least once a year to enhance efficiency and lifespan.
Another common concern involves ice buildup. This can drastically affect cooling performance. If ice forms near the thermostat, it can falsely signal warmer temperatures. In such cases, it might be necessary to manually defrost the fridge. Monitoring the fridge for irregular sounds can also help identify problems early, allowing for timely maintenance. Often, these small tweaks can prevent larger failures down the line.
